  1. 1st August 2000Write the ratio 16 : 24 in its simplest form.
  2. 2nd August 2000A rectangle has an area of 30 cm^2 and a width of 3 cm. Work out its perimeter.
  3. 3rd August 2000Here are 5 numbers: 20, 12, 15, 16, 17. Work out the mean.
  4. 4th August 2000A stem and leaf diagram has a single stem 6 with the leaves 0, 2, 5, 6, 8. Work out the median of the five values.
  5. 5th August 2000Round 28536 to the nearest thousand.
  6. 6th August 2000Simplify 9a + 8b + 9a - 4b.
  7. 7th August 2000Write the ratio 9 : 15 in its simplest form.
  8. 8th August 2000Two angles sit next to each other on a straight line. One of them is 140°. Work out the other.
  9. 9th August 2000The probability that it rains tomorrow is 1/2. Work out the probability that it does not rain.
  10. 10th August 2000In a group of 150 students, 20 are boys. 10 boys and 35 girls bring a packed lunch. How many students do not?
  11. 11th August 2000Write the fraction 21/49 in its simplest form.
  12. 12th August 2000A function machine multiplies by 6 then subtracts 14. 64 comes out. What went in?
  13. 13th August 2000Write the ratio 4 : 10 in its simplest form.
  14. 14th August 2000A train leaves at 11:54 and arrives at 14:34. How long is the journey?
  15. 15th August 2000A cafe offers 4 sandwich fillings and 4 kinds of bread. How many different sandwiches can be made?
  16. 16th August 2000A stem and leaf diagram has a single stem 4 with the leaves 0, 1, 3, 6, 9. Work out the median of the five values.
  17. 17th August 2000List all the factors of 45.
  18. 18th August 2000A function machine multiplies by 7 then adds 12. What comes out when 10 goes in?
  19. 19th August 2000Write the ratio 15 : 35 in its simplest form.
  20. 20th August 2000Change 43 km into m.
  21. 21st August 2000A bag holds 6 red, 2 blue and 6 green counters. One is taken at random. Work out the probability it is blue.
  22. 22nd August 2000In a group of 100 students, 20 are boys. 10 boys and 35 girls bring a packed lunch. How many students do not?
  23. 23rd August 2000Freya has 90 stickers and gives away 4/5 of them. How many stickers does Freya give away?
  24. 24th August 2000Simplify 5a + 7b + 2a - 2b.
  25. 25th August 2000Write the ratio 10 : 18 in its simplest form.
  26. 26th August 2000The point (-7, 5) is reflected in the y-axis. Write down the coordinates of the image.
  27. 27th August 2000Using only the digits 4, 7, 5, 1 and no digit twice, how many different two-digit numbers can be made?
  28. 28th August 2000A stem and leaf diagram has a single stem 2 with the leaves 1, 2, 5, 6, 8. Work out the median of the five values.
  29. 29th August 2000Put these in order, smallest first: 1/2, 0.45, 35%.
  30. 30th August 2000A function machine multiplies by 3 then subtracts 12. 24 comes out. What went in?
  31. 31st August 2000Write the ratio 15 : 20 in its simplest form.
